Skip to main content

PrestaShop

Tilgjengelig

Denne integrasjonen er aktiv og klar til bruk på alle Pro-planer.

Koble din PrestaShop-butikk til Frihet. Importer produkter og bestillinger direkte fra API Webservice.

Hva er dette for?

Med PrestaShop integrert:

  • Importer bestillinger — Bestillingene fra butikken din blir til fakturaer i Frihet
  • Importer produkter — Hent PrestaShop-katalogen din for å samle administrasjonen
  • Synkroniserte data — Priser, kvanta, referanser og statuser importeres automatisk

Krav

  • PrestaShop 1.7 eller nyere — Med webgtjenesten aktivert
  • API-nøkkel — Generert fra administrasjonspanelet
  • HTTPS obligatorisk — Butikken din må ha SSL-sertifikat
  • Frihet Pro eller nyere

Konfigurer tilkoblingen

Trinn 1: Generer en API-nøkkel i PrestaShop

  1. I ditt PrestaShop administrasjonspanel, gå til Avanserte parametereWebb-tjeneste
  2. Klikk på Legg til ny nøkkel
  3. Aktiver lesetillatelser (GET) for:
    • products — For å importere produkter
    • orders — For å importere bestillinger
    • customers — For kundedata
  4. Kopier den genererte nøkkelen

Trinn 2: Koble til i Frihet

  1. I Frihet, gå til InnstillingerIntegrasjoner
  2. Søk etter PrestaShop og klikk
  3. Skriv inn URL-en til butikken din (f.eks. https://mitienda.com)
  4. Lim inn API-nøkkelen
  5. Klikk på Test tilkobling for å verifisere
  6. Hvis det er riktig, klikk på Lagre

Importer data

Importer produkter

  1. Gå til InnstillingerIntegrasjonerPrestaShopData-fanen
  2. Klikk på Importer produkter
  3. Frihet importerer alle aktive produkter fra butikken din
  4. Dupliserte produkter (samme SKU eller navn) utelates automatisk

Importer bestillinger

  1. På den samme Data-fanen, klikk på Importer bestillinger
  2. Den første importen henter bestillingene fra de siste 30 dagene
  3. De påfølgende importene henter kun nye bestillinger siden siste synkronisering
  4. Hver bestilling genererer en faktura med formatet PS-{id}

Importerte data

Produkter

PrestaShop-dataFrihet-data
NavnProduktnavn
ReferanseSKU
Pris (uten skatt)Enhetspris
Kort beskrivelseBeskrivelse
Aktiv (ja/nei)Aktiv/inaktiv status

Bestillinger

PrestaShop-dataFrihet-data
Bestillings-IDFakturanummer (PS-{id})
BestillingsdatoUtstedelsesdato
BestillingsprodukterFakturalinjer
AntallAntall
Enhetspris (uten mva)Enhetspris
BestillingsreferanseFakturanoter

Eksempel fra virkeligheten

Bestilling i PrestaShop

Bestilling #4521 - 18 feb 2026
- 3x Basic t-skjorte (ref: CAM-001) @ €15 = €45
- 1x Premium genser (ref: SUD-010) @ €45 = €45
Totalt: €90 + €18,90 mva (21%) = €108,90

I Frihet etter import

Faktura PS-4521
Dato: 18 feb 2026
- 3x Basic t-skjorte @ €15 = €45
- 1x Premium genser @ €45 = €45
Subtotal: €90,00
mva (21%): €18,90
Totalt: €108,90
Status: Betalt

Forskjeller fra WooCommerce

FunksjonPrestaShopWooCommerce
TilkoblingstypeAPI-nøkkel (Webservice)Consumer Key + Secret
SanntidssynkroniseringNei (manuell import)Ja (webhooks)
RetningPrestaShop → FrihetWooCommerce → Frihet
FakturaformatPS-{id}WC-{number}

Begrensninger

  • Manuell import — Bestillingene synkroniseres ikke i sanntid. Du må klikke på "Importer bestillinger" periodisk
  • Kun lesing — Frihet importerer data fra PrestaShop, men skriver ikke tilbake
  • Ingen adresseinformasjon på fakturaer — Bestillingens leveringsdata overføres ikke til kunden (kommer snart)

Feilsøking

"Tilkoblingsfeil ved testing"

  • Sjekk at URL-en er riktig og bruker https://
  • Kontroller at webgtjenesten er aktivert i PrestaShop
  • Sjekk at API-nøkkelen har lesetillatelser for products, orders og customers
  • Hvis du bruker en brannmur eller .htaccess, sørg for at den ikke blokkerer /api/

"Ikke alle produkter importeres"

  • Kun aktive produkter importeres (status = 1)
  • Eksisterende produkter med samme SKU eller navn utelates (deduplisering)

"Bestillingene vises ikke"

  • Den første importen henter bare de siste 30 dagene
  • Sjekk at bestillingene har status "behandles" eller høyere
  • Klikk på "Importer bestillinger" igjen hvis nye har kommet inn

"Kan jeg koble fra uten å miste data?"

Ja. De allerede importerte produktene og fakturaene blir værende i Frihet. Å koble fra forhindrer kun nye importer.

For å koble fra:

  1. Gå til InnstillingerIntegrasjonerPrestaShopKonfigurasjon-fanen
  2. Klikk på Koble fra
  3. Bekreft

Neste steg